How Grand Canyon Day Tour From Phoenix Actually Works
The Grand Canyon Day Tour From Phoenix is typically structured as a full-day outdoor excursion departing early morning from metropolitan Phoenix, lasting approximately 8–10 hours. The tour includes bus or shuttle transport, expert naturalist or historical guide commentary, access to key inner canyon viewpoints, and restroom facilities mid-day. Common Questions About Grand Canyon Day Tour From Phoenix
Q: Is this tour physically strenuous? Not particularly—though walking may be involved, most activities are accessible and designed for casual mobility.

Q: What time does the tour leave Phoenix, and how long does it last? Departures are usually around 6:30–7:00 AM, returning by late afternoon, with one major stopping point and educational exchange.
